What Happened

The Indian government has introduced a new set of stringent environmental standards for the caustic soda industry. Under the Environment (Protection) Second Amendment Rules, 2025, manufacturing plants using membrane cell technology must now conduct a biological assay test. This 'fish survival test' requires that at least 90% of fish survive for 96 hours when exposed to 100% wastewater discharged from the factory. This test aims to assess the total toxicity of the effluent, moving beyond simple chemical concentration limits.

The New Environmental Mandate

The regulations are designed to curb the environmental impact of caustic soda production, which is a chemical process often requiring significant water usage. In addition to the bioassay test, the government has set strict limits on effluent quality, including parameters for pH levels (6.5 to 8.5), chloride (250 mg/L), suspended solids (100 mg/L), and total dissolved solids (2,100 mg/L).

Resource consumption is also under the lens. Plants are now restricted to using a maximum of 5 cubic metres of water per tonne of caustic soda produced, and wastewater generation is capped at 1 cubic metre per tonne. These standards are intended to stop the practice of diluting wastewater to meet chemical concentration limits, forcing companies to address pollution at the source.

Why This Matters For Investors

For major players in the chlor-alkali sector, such as Grasim Industries, Gujarat Alkalies and Chemicals Ltd (GACL), and DCM Shriram, these rules translate into a new compliance reality. The caustic soda business is energy-intensive and involves complex chemical processing. Upgrading Effluent Treatment Plants (ETPs) to meet these stricter biological and chemical standards may require additional capital expenditure (capex).

If a facility’s current wastewater treatment setup cannot handle these limits, the company may face the need for technology upgrades or process improvements. In the short term, this could lead to increased operational expenditure (opex) related to compliance monitoring, testing, and system maintenance. For investors, the efficiency and quality of these treatment systems will become an important operational benchmark.

Potential Risks and Challenges

The implementation phase carries certain risks. There remains some uncertainty regarding the testing process, including which laboratories will conduct these bioassays and how enforcement will be split between industry self-monitoring and pollution control boards. Historically, industrial environmental compliance has seen challenges related to timely reporting and the accuracy of test data. If companies struggle to meet these rigorous standards consistently, they could face regulatory scrutiny or, in extreme cases, temporary operational disruptions.

Industry Context

Caustic soda is a building-block chemical for several essential industries, including paper, soap, textiles, and aluminium. Because it is a basic chemical, companies often compete on cost-efficiency. These environmental norms raise the 'cost of doing business' for everyone in the sector. While market leaders with modern facilities may have an easier time adapting, older plants or smaller producers with outdated infrastructure could face higher pressure to modernize, which might impact their profitability compared to their larger, more integrated peers.
